跳转到主要内容

无需新 SDK

ARouter 设计为与您已有的 SDK 无缝配合。 只需修改 base_urlapi_key 即可。
SDK语言需要修改的内容
OpenAI SDKPython、Node.jsbase_url + api_key
Anthropic SDKPython、Node.jsbase_url + api_key
Gemini SDKPythonapi_endpoint + api_key
ARouter Go SDKGo专用 SDK
cURL任意语言Base URL + Authorization 请求头

官方 SDK

我们还提供专为高级功能(如 key 管理)构建的官方 SDK:

Go SDK

go get github.com/arouter-ai/arouter-go对话补全、流式输出、key 管理、provider 代理。

Node.js SDK

npm install @arouter/sdk完整 TypeScript 支持,支持对话、流式、key 管理、用量追踪。

Python SDK

即将推出原生 Python SDK,支持异步。开发中。

SDK 下载

查看所有可用 SDK、安装说明、版本信息及发布状态。

我该选哪个 SDK?

1

已在使用 OpenAI/Anthropic/Gemini SDK?

继续使用即可。参见 PythonNode.js 指南。
2

需要 key 管理或用量追踪?

使用 ARouter Go SDKNode.js SDK
3

快速测试或脚本?

使用 cURL